Oil Palm Plantations Are Clearing Carbon-Rich Tropical Forests in Borneo Researchers Show

Science Daily Sunday 7th October, 2012

-; Expanding production of palm oil, a common ingredient in processed foods, soaps and personal care products, is driving rainforest destruction and massive carbon dioxide emissions, according to a new study led by researchers at Stanford and Yale universities.
